Docker Page Enhancements

Featured Replies

I feel like the following things would greatly enhance the docker tab in the WebUI.

 

  • Container Groups (for commands):   I know personally that it would be hugely beneficial to be able to select a group of containers and run a command (push the button) on just that group of containers.  For anyone who has more than 10 containers, the Start/Stop/Restart/Pause/Resume/Update buttons are pretty much useless because that's essentially the same thing as disabling docker all together.  The same thing goes for checking selecting/unselecting Autostart.  Right now we don't even have the option to change that for more than one at a time.  Having to click on say 30 of 50 different containers individually to manage them so that certain other containers get left alone is a huge burden.

 

  • Container Groups (for organization):  To piggy back off the previous request; those of us who have a lot of containers, it begins to just look like a wall of text after a certain point.  This really makes it hard to manage what is where.  So being able to visually group containers together with separators would be great.  And even better would be the ability select those groups (with a checkbox) and then run commands on them.
